        comp - Curses Omni Media Player
        ===============================
        
        This program is a curses front-end for mpv and youtube-dl.
        
        .. image:: doc/screenshot.png
        
        Installation
        ------------
        
        comp requires Python 3.5+ with ``curses`` module (only available on Unix-like
        OSes such as GNU/Linux and the BSDs) and ``libmpv``. It also depends on
        ``python-mpv`` and ``youtube-dl`` but the setup program will automatically 
        install them if they are missing.
        
        Using pip
        ^^^^^^^^^
        
        Python 2 is still the default on most distributions so the command would be
        ``pip3 install comp``. You can use the ``--user`` flag to avoid system-wide
        installation.
        
        Using setup.py
        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
        
        To install the latest version or test the development branch (called
        ``bachelor``, in contrast to ``master``), you'll need to do it manually::
        
           git clone https://github.com/McSinyx/comp.git
           cd comp
           git checkout bachelor # usually master is synced with the PyPI repo
           ./setup.py install -e .
        
        Note ``setup.py`` uses ``setuptools`` which is a third-party module and can be
        install using ``pip3``.
        
        Usage
        -----
        
        Command line arguments
        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
        
        ::
        
           $ comp --help
           usage: comp [-h] [-e {json,mpv,youtube-dl}] [-c CONFIG] [--vid VID]
                       [--vo DRIVER] [-f YTDL_FORMAT]
                       file
           
           Curses Online Media Player
           
           positional arguments:
             file                  path or URL to the playlist to be opened
           
           optional arguments:
             -h, --help            show this help message and exit
             -e {json,mpv,youtube-dl}, --extractor {json,mpv,youtube-dl}
                                   playlist extractor, default is youtube-dl
             -c CONFIG, --config CONFIG
                                   path to the configuration file
             --vid VID             initial video channel. auto selects the default, no
                                   disables video
             --vo DRIVER           specify the video output backend to be used. See VIDEO
                                   OUTPUT DRIVERS in mpv(1) man page for details and
                                   descriptions of available drivers
             -f YTDL_FORMAT, --format YTDL_FORMAT
                                   video format/quality to be passed to youtube-dl
        
        Keyboard control
        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^
        
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        |     Key      |                   Action                    |
        +==============+=============================================+
        | Return       | Start playing                               |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| Space        | Select the current track                    |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``/``, ``?`` | Search forward/backward for a pattern       |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``<``, ``>`` | Go forward/backward in the playlist         |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``A``        | Toggle mute                                 |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``N``        | Repeat previous search in reverse direction |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``V``        | Toggle video                                |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``W``        | Save the current playlist under JSON format |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``d``        | Delete current entry                        |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``i``        | Insert playlist                             |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``m``, ``M`` | Cycle through playing modes                 |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``n``        | Repeat previous search                      |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``p``        | Toggle pause                                |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``o``        | Open playlist                               |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| ``w``        | Download tracks set by playing mode         |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| Up, ``k``    | Move a single line up                       |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| Down, ``j``  | Move a single line down                     |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| Left, ``h``  | Seek backward 5 seconds                     |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| Right, ``l`` | Seek forward 5 seconds                      |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| Home         | Move to the beginning of the playlist       |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| End          | Move to the end of the playlist             |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| Page Up      | Move a single page up                       |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| Page Down    | Move a single page down                     |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        | F5           | Redraw the screen content                   |
        +--------------+---------------------------------------------+
        
        Configuration files
        -------------------
        
        If not specified by the ``--config``, (user-specific) configuration file is
        ``~/.config/mpv/settings.ini``. Default configurations
        are listed below::
        
           [comp]
           # Initial playing mode, which can be one of these 8 modes: play-current,
           # play-all, play-selected, repeat-current, repeat-all, repeat-selected,
           # shuffle-all and shuffle-selected.
           play-mode = play-current
        
           [mpv]
           # Initial video channel. auto selects the default, no disables video.
           video = auto
           # Specify the video output backend to be used. See VIDEO OUTPUT DRIVERS in
           # mpv(1) man page for details and descriptions of available drivers.
           video-output =
        
           [youtube-dl]
           # Video format/quality to be passed to youtube-dl. See FORMAT SELECTION in
           # youtube-dl(1) man page for more details and descriptions.
           format = best
